The Pantone of Pretty

Even though it's finally beginning to feel like fall, New York is abuzz with spring. Fashion Week is in full swing and the tents in Manhattan's Bryant Park are teeming with Spring 2007 fashion. Today, I met with the color experts at Pantone to hear about next year's hottest hues. Color expert Leatrice Eiseman explained that Pantone interviews all the designers before the shows and picks the top 10 color trends. And this spring, it's all about fresh, pastel shades of pink peony, tarragon green, gray, apricot, strawberry and sky blue. "Designers are viewing green as a neutral, just like in nature," says Eiseman. "There are so many different colors you can wear with it." And in a nod to this fall's somber mood, gray is here to stay. "People move towards neutral colors when they need to be practical, since they're more dependable," Eiseman suggested.
